Ingredients

(Tip: You’ll find the full list of ingredients and measurements in the recipe card below.)

  • 1 cup long-grain white rice
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 small onion, finely chopped
  • 2 gar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 1/2 cups chicken broth (or vegetable broth for a vegetarian option)
  • 1/2 cup tomato sauce
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cumin
  • 1/4 teaspoon chili powder
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 2 tablespoons chopped fresh cilantro (optional)

Instructions

1. Cook the Rice:

  • Heat olive oil in a medium saucepan over medium heat.
  • Add the rice and cook, stirring often, for 5-6 minutes until the rice turns lightly golden.

2. Sauté the Aromatics:

  • Add the chopped onion to the rice and cook for 2-3 minutes until softened.
  • Stir in the minced garlic and cook for another 30 seconds until fragrant.

3. Add the Liquid:

  • Pour in the chicken broth and tomato sauce. Add the cumin, chili powder, salt, and pepper. Stir to combine all the ingredients.

4. Simmer the Rice:

  •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ce the heat to low.
  • Cover and simmer for 18-20 minutes, or until the rice is tender and the liquid has been absorbed.

5. Finish and Serve:

  • Remove the saucepan from the heat and let the rice sit, covered, for 5 minutes.
  • Fluff the rice with a fork, and stir in the chopped cilantro if desired.
  • Serve the rice warm as a side dish to your favorite meal.

Servings and Timing

  • Servings: 4 servings
  • Prep Time: 5 minutes
  • Cook Time: 25 minutes
  • Total Time: 30 minutes

Variations

  • Whole-grain option: Use brown rice instead of white rice. Increase the liquid and cooking time to ensure the rice cooks properly.
  • Spicy version: Add diced jalapeño or red pepper flakes when sautéing the onion for a spicy kick.
  • Extra flavor: Add a squeeze of lime juice or a handful of roasted vegetables to make the dish even more flavorful.

Storage

  • Storage: Leftover Spanish Rice can be stored in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days.
  • Reheating: Reheat in the microwave or on the stovetop with a splash of water or broth to restore its moisture.

FAQs

Can I use brown rice instead of white rice?

Yes! If you’re using brown rice, just be sure to increase both the cooking time and the liquid. Brown rice typically takes longer to cook, about 40-45 minutes.

How can I make this recipe spicier?

You can add diced jalapeños or a pinch of red pepper flakes when sautéing the onions, or top the rice with hot sauce for an extra kick.

What do I serve Spanish Rice with?

Spanish Rice pairs wonderfully with tacos, grilled chicken, enchiladas, fajitas, or any dish that could use a flavorful rice side.
